No description foundQUEENSLAND, Australia – An unlikely pair has become best buds at the Darling Downs Zoo in Australia.
According to staff members at the zoo, Honey the dog and Kwanaza, a rare white lion, are inseparable.
Kwanza was being hand raised because his mother stopped producing milk.

The 4-month-old lion is white as a result of a recessive gene, posted Darling Downs Zoo, and no white lions have been seen in the wild since 1994.
The two animals "developed a special bond" and spend time exploring, wrestling and playing together.
